Inside, you’ll discover how to:
-
Transform your thoughts into actionable insights. Most of us think we understand our own minds, but our thoughts often swirl in chaos. Journaling gives you a method to capture, examine, and interpret your mental patterns so you can make better decisions faster.
-
Identify patterns and behaviors that are holding you back. By consistently reflecting, you begin to see recurring habits, emotions, and choices that either serve or hinder your goals. Awareness is the first step toward meaningful change.
-
Develop a growth-oriented mindset. Reflection is not just about reviewing what’s happened; it’s about imagining what’s possible. By documenting your thoughts and analyzing your experiences, you cultivate a mindset primed for learning, improvement, and achievement.
-
Reduce stress and mental clutter. Writing down worries, uncertainties, and tasks clears your mind. It helps you prioritize, organize, and focus on what truly matters, leaving less room for anxiety and distraction.
-
Set goals and track progress. A journal is a mirror and a map. It allows you to define clear objectives, monitor progress, and celebrate milestones, making personal and professional growth tangible and measurable.
